WHAT ARE OPEN TIMES?

Open Times are scheduled sessions at our Community Green Spaces that include FREE staff-led activities for children and families. Open Times are a chance for visitors to experience the garden through a variety of activities, including art and maintenance. Anyone who comes to lend a hand is welcome to take home some garden goodies as part of our "you help, you harvest" policy. These sessions are canceled during inclement weather, including heavy rain or temperatures over 100 degrees.
